Keynote Speaker
Dr. Michael Rosenberg, Director of Planning for the Office of Planning, Assessment, and Institutional Research, Penn State University
Dr. Rosenberg is a nationally recognized expert on transfer student policy. He is Director of Planning for Penn State University's Office of Planning, Assessment, and Institutional Research. He is also the Co-editor, The Transfer Experience: A Handbook for Creating a More Equitable and Successful Postsecondary System.
A higher education practitioner by trade and training, his extensive background includes experience in student affairs, academic advising, judicial affairs, residence life, and enrollment management. As the inaugural Director of Transfer at Gateway Community and Technical College and as Chair of the Kentucky Community & Technical College System’s statewide transfer task force, he helped drive the conversation in his home state around improving outcomes for this important population.
